Neural correlates of sex differences in communicative gestures and speech comprehension: A preliminary study
Mirella Manfredi1, Paulo Sergio Boggio2
1Department of Psychology, University of Zurich, Zurich, Switzerland.
Abstract:
The goal of this study was to investigate whether the semantic processing of the audiovisual combination of communicative gestures with speech differs between men and women. We recorded event-related brain potentials in women and men during the presentation of communicative gestures that were either congruent or incongruent with the speech.Our results showed that incongruent gestures elicited an N400 effect over frontal sites compared to congruent ones in both groups. Moreover, the females showed an earlier N2 response to incongruent stimuli than congruent ones, while larger sustained negativity and late positivity in response to incongruent stimuli was observed only in males. These results suggest that women rapidly recognize and process audiovisual combinations of communicative gestures and speech (as early as 300 ms) whereas men analyze them at the later stages of the process.

Higher Mental Functions of the Brain: Language
Language formation and comprehension take place in the dominant hemisphere. The dominant hemisphere is responsible for understanding the meaning of spoken, written, or sign language, as well as the ability to communicate.
